Defining & Verifying Fresh Fruits Excellence in Turkey
So, what exactly makes Turkish fresh fruits so desirable across global markets? Let’s break it down.
Key Quality Indicators
When sourcing fresh fruits from Turkey, buyers should look out for:
- Appearance: Uniform color, shape, and size indicate good growing practices.
- Firmness: Freshness can often be judged by how firm or plump a fruit feels.
- Brix Level: This measures sugar content, especially important for fruits like grapes and cherries.
- Shelf Life: Turkish exporters are known for varieties that travel well and stay fresh longer.
- Traceability: Buyers now demand to know where and how their produce was grown.
Certifications That Matter
To ensure you’re getting the best, look for suppliers with recognized certifications such as:
- GlobalG.A.P. – Guarantees good agricultural practices.
- ISO 22000 / HACCP – Ensures food safety management systems.
- Organic Certifications – For buyers targeting health-conscious markets.
- BRCGS – A mark of high safety and quality standards in food production.
Regional Advantage
Different regions in Turkey offer different fruit varieties and quality levels:
- Mediterranean Region (Adana, Mersin, Antalya): Known for citrus, bananas, and pomegranates.
- Aegean Region (Izmir, Manisa): Famous for figs, grapes, and peaches.
- Central Anatolia (Konya, Ankara): Apples, cherries, and apricots thrive here.

1. Why is Turkey a top source for fresh fruits globally?
Turkey’s climate, fertile land, and advanced agricultural practices make it ideal for growing diverse, high-quality fruits. The country also has a long history of fruit cultivation, contributing to its expertise and reliability.

3. What fruits are best sourced from Turkey?
Turkey is especially known for its cherries, citrus fruits, pomegranates, figs, and grapes. However, the country also exports apples, apricots, and berries in large quantities.
